Aloha fellow Firewalkers!

Well, I am pleased to announce 15 females out of 30 plants have come forward to stand in La (the Sun), for the duration. I am especially delighted that 6 of them have the NH#7 genetics which was the most extreme sativa with prolific single calyxes and second best in yield, and 5 of them have the NH#4 genetics which was lesser in yield but probably the most potent of the bunch. The remaining 4 were made up of NH#6 which exhibited big buds but was the lowest yielding plant.

Of interest was that most of the females (9/15 females) came from The Doors#14 male while most of the males that showed were from The Doors#6 (9/15 males).

I will keep the Doors#14 F1 males for pollination purposes to see if this observation has validity. All together, I find it all so fascinating working with plants and am looking forward to see what 14+ weeks will bring.

Aloha braddahs!

I thought Iā€™d throw some more pics your way. Due to site picture limitations, I will not show parent pics, youā€™ll have to look at earlier posts for them :). Some slight differences- you have to look for. Primarily 2 phenotypes, short and tall are expressed. Leaf shapes are lanceolate and somewhat linear. NH4xD14 #1T reminds me of The Doors archetype. All morphologies subject to change of course.
